Cement walkway installation involves creating durable, level paths that provide safe and convenient access around a property. This service typically includes preparing the ground, laying a stable foundation, and pouring or setting cement to form a smooth, even surface. The process can be customized to fit various landscape designs and property sizes, ensuring the walkway complements the overall appearance of the home or business. Skilled contractors focus on precise measurements and proper finishing techniques to produce a long-lasting walkway that withstands foot traffic and weather conditions.
Installing a cement walkway can help address common issues such as uneven or cracked surfaces, which can pose safety hazards or make outdoor spaces less accessible. It also helps prevent erosion and soil displacement around walkways, maintaining the integrity of the landscape. The overview below groups typical Cement Walkway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Waverly, IA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or cement walkway repairs in Waverly, IA range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or crack filling projects f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and materials used.
Standard Installation - Installing a new cement walkway usually costs between $1,200 and $3,000 for most local projects. This range covers common sizes and straightforward designs, with many jobs falling in the middle of this spectrum.
Custom Designs and Additions - More complex projects that involve decorative finishes or custom patterns can range from $3,500 to $7,000. These projects are less common but are often chosen for aesthetic upgrades or specific design preferences.
Full Replacement or Large-Scale Projects - Larger, more extensive cement walkway replacements or installations can reach $8,000 or more. Such projects are less frequent and typically involve significant site preparation or additional features.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a cement walkway? A cement walkway can enhance the appearance of outdoor spaces, provide a durable surface for foot traffic, and improve safety around property pathways.
How do local contractors prepare for cement walkway installation? Contractors typically assess the site, clear the area, and set a proper base before pouring and finishing the cement for a smooth, long-lasting surface.
Can a cement walkway be customized to match existing landscaping? Yes, local service providers often offer various finishing options, patterns, and colors to complement the surrounding landscape and personal style.
What maintenance is required for a cement walkway? Regular cleaning and sealing can help maintain the appearance and durability of a cement walkway over time.
Are there different styles of cement walkways available? There are various styles, including stamped, exposed aggregate, and plain finishes, allowing for customization based on aesthetic preferences.
